#SECCrypto2.0 The U.S. SEC has launched "Crypto 2.0," a new initiative aimed at creating a clearer regulatory framework for cryptocurrencies, balancing innovation with investor protection.

Key Developments:

Crypto Task Force: Formed in February 2025, this task force led by Commissioner Hester Peirce will focus on clearer crypto registration, disclosure, and enforcement rules.

Public Roundtables: The SEC is holding discussions to engage the public on key issues like defining crypto securities and enhancing investor protections.

Shift in Enforcement: The SEC is prioritizing fraud and traditional enforcement cases while reducing regulatory pressure on Wall Street.

Ripple Lawsuit Dismissal: The SEC dropped its case against Ripple Labs, bringing clarity to the market.

Legislation:

The FIT21 Act, passed in May 2024, defines the roles of the SEC and CFTC in regulating digital assets, offering a clearer legal framework.

Crypto 2.0 marks a new era of transparent, collaborative regulation for the crypto space.
